    Let’s say you’re on a sales call.

    And in the back of your mind, you don’t care.

    Which is not to say you’re apathetic. It’s just that you’re relaxed. With yourself. With your product. With your prospect. So, you “don’t care” insofar as you’re not negatively affected by the thought of failure.

    If I don’t make the sale, no biggie, you think. You do the best you can, be yourself, and if you close the deal, great. If not, it’s cool. Onto the next prospect!

    So, what often happens?

    That’s right. You make the sale.

    Because when you care the least, you do the best.
